Infrastructure Assessment and Strategic Foundation Development

Effective IT strategy begins with systematic assessment of current infrastructure capabilities, performance gaps, and business requirement alignment that reveals optimization opportunities and investment priorities. Document existing hardware age, software licensing status, and network performance metrics that establish baseline conditions for improvement planning. Evaluate security posture through vulnerability scanning, compliance auditing, and threat assessment that identifies risk exposure requiring immediate attention. Analyze current support arrangements, response times, and user satisfaction levels that indicate service delivery effectiveness and improvement opportunities. Review technology spending patterns, maintenance costs, and productivity impacts that reveal inefficiencies requiring strategic intervention. Business requirement analysis connects technology capabilities with operational needs, growth projections, and competitive positioning that guide strategic technology investments. This systematic foundation assessment creates objective data that supports strategic decision-making while preventing emotional technology purchases that fail to deliver expected benefits. Cloud Migration Strategy and Scalability Planning

Cloud migration requires strategic planning that balances cost optimization, performance requirements, and security considerations while supporting business scalability objectives. Evaluate current application architectures, data storage requirements, and integration dependencies that influence migration complexity and timeline planning. Analyze workload characteristics, usage patterns, and performance requirements that determine optimal cloud service configurations and cost structures. Develop migration schedules that minimize business disruption while allowing thorough testing and validation before complete cutover to cloud services.

Business Continuity Planning and Data Protection Strategies

Business continuity planning requires understanding critical system dependencies, recovery time objectives, and acceptable data loss parameters that guide backup strategy development and disaster recovery planning. Identify mission-critical applications, data repositories, and operational processes that require priority protection and rapid recovery capabilities during disruption events. Develop backup strategies that balance protection levels with cost considerations while meeting regulatory compliance requirements and business risk tolerance. Create testing schedules that verify backup integrity, recovery procedures, and restoration timeframes before actual disaster situations require these capabilities. Document recovery procedures, communication protocols, and vendor contact information that enable rapid response during emergency situations. Consider geographic diversity in backup locations, alternative operation sites, and communication systems that provide protection against local disasters affecting primary business locations. Regular business impact analysis updates address changing operational requirements, technology dependencies, and risk exposure that affect continuity planning effectiveness throughout Contra Costa County’s diverse business environment.

Help Desk Optimization and User Support Strategy

Strategic help desk planning creates user support systems that maximize productivity while controlling operational costs through efficient problem resolution and proactive user training. Implement ticketing systems that capture problem patterns, resolution times, and user satisfaction metrics that identify improvement opportunities and training needs. Develop knowledge bases that enable user self-service for common issues while freeing technical resources for complex problems requiring specialized expertise. Create escalation procedures that connect users with appropriate technical resources quickly while maintaining communication throughout problem resolution processes.

Hybrid IT Management and Resource Optimization

Co-managed IT strategies optimize resource allocation by combining internal technical staff capabilities with external MSP expertise and specialized knowledge that addresses skill gaps and capacity limitations. Develop clear responsibility matrices that define internal and external team roles while preventing confusion during problem resolution and project implementation. Create communication protocols that facilitate collaboration between internal and external resources while maintaining accountability and performance standards. Establish performance metrics that measure both internal and external team effectiveness while identifying optimization opportunities that improve overall service delivery.
